2008 - 2010 I lived in Managua, Nicaragua, with my family. To sum up my experience it was the best two years of my life. Since then I have longed back - and finally, I have the chance to go! Parallel with my want to go back, I have another longing - to do something good for the world. In my future profession and career I hope I´ll get the chance to help many people, but this is a way for me to start now. Through contacts I have found an organization which has activities for children with disabilities or problems at home. Basically, the group of children contains anything from children in wheelchairs to those with parents who are prostitutes. The goal for the organization is to create a safe space for these children, which it does through educating them in anything from English to farming and ecological thinking. For five months I will live with a family which will rent me a bed and volunteer at this organization. You can imagine how excited I am.
